:root{--color__std-hyperlink: oklch(.4 .2 250);--color__base_orange--500: oklch(.91 .05 50);--color__base_orange--300: oklch(.95 .03 55);--color__base_orange--200: oklch(.97 .02 57);--color__base_orange--100: oklch(.99 .01 60);--size__main-padding: 1.6rem;--size__main-radius: 2rem}.vezo-std-cta-hyperlink{font-size:1em;font-family:Montserrat;font-weight:500;color:var(--color__std-hyperlink);width:fit-content}.vezo-std-cta-hyperlink:after{content:"\a0\2192"}.vezo-std-cta-hyperlink:visited{color:var(--color__std-hyperlink)}.vezo-page-blogs{margin:2em 5em;display:grid;gap:3em;grid-template-columns:repeat(auto-fit,minmax(min(100%,500px),1fr))}.vezo-page-blogs h1{grid-column:1/-1}.blog-summary{--shadow-angle: 75deg;--shadow-length: .5em;--shadow-blur: calc(3*var(--shadow-length));--shadow-h-length: calc(var(--shadow-length)*cos(var(--shadow-angle)));--shadow-v-length: calc(var(--shadow-length)*sin(var(--shadow-angle)));padding:.5em 0 0;background-color:var(--color__base_orange--100);border:1px solid var(--color__base_orange--500);box-shadow:var(--shadow-h-length) var(--shadow-v-length) var(--shadow-blur) #0000000d,inset 0 0 var(--size__main-radius) var(--color__base_orange--200);border-radius:var(--size__main-radius);overflow:hidden;display:flex;flex-direction:column;aspect-ratio:5/6}@media (max-width: 768px){.vezo-page-blogs{margin:1.5em}.blog-summary{aspect-ratio:4/5}}.blog-summary__first{padding:0 var(--size__main-padding) 1em}.blog-summary>hr{margin:0 1em;background-color:var(--color__base_orange--500)}.blog-summary__excerpt-wrapper{flex:1 1 auto;display:flex;flex-direction:column;gap:.5em;background-color:#fff;padding:1em 0}.blog-summary__sub-header{display:flex;align-items:baseline;justify-content:space-between;gap:1em}.blog-summary__sub-header p{margin:0}.blog-summary__header{margin-bottom:1.5em}.blog-summary__title{font-size:2em}.blog-summary__excerpt-wrapper>*:not(img){padding:0 var(--size__main-padding);margin:0}.blog-summary__excerpt-header{display:grid;gap:1em;align-items:baseline;justify-content:space-between;width:100%;grid-template-columns:1fr auto}.blog-summary__excerpt-header p{margin:0}.blog-summary__excerpt-title{margin:0;font-family:EB Garamond;font-weight:600;font-size:1.5em}.blog-summary__excerpt-date{margin:0;white-space:nowrap}.blog-summary__excerpt-image{object-fit:cover;object-position:center center;width:100%;height:0;flex:1 1 auto}
/*# sourceMappingURL=/cdn/shop/t/24/assets/page.blogs.css.map */
